Every day thousands of cancer patients need a ride to treatment, but some may not have a way to get there.
The American Cancer Society's Road to Recovery program provides transportation to and from treatment for people who have cancer and who do not have a ride or are unable to drive themselves. Volunteer drivers donate their time and the use of their cars so that patients can receive the life-saving treatments they need. They also provide encouragement and support. Drivers offer a curb-to-curb service, picking up the patient outside their home and delivering the patient to their treatment location. Drivers can select their available times during business hours Monday-Friday.
Drivers must have a valid driver’s license for the state where they live. They must also have a safe, reliable vehicle, proof of automobile insurance, and access to a computer to check for ride matches.

Mission Statement
The American Cancer Society’s mission is to save lives, celebrate lives, and lead the fight for a world without cancer.
Description
The American Cancer Society has programs and services to help people with cancer and their loved ones understand their diagnosis, learn about treatment, manage their lives through treatment and recovery, and find the emotional support they need.
